CAVASSA v. UNITED STATES

No. 11496.

165 F.2d 616 (1948)

Harry CAVASSA, Appellant, v. UNITED STATES of America, Appellee.

Circuit Court of Appeals, Ninth Circuit.

February 4, 1948.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

J. A. Pardini, Elda Granelli and F. Campagnoli, all of San Francisco, Cal., for appellant.

Frank J. Hennessy, U. S. Atty., and Edgar R. Bonsall, Asst. U. S. Atty., both of San Francisco, Cal., and Leonard D. Hardy, Atty., Federal Security Agency, and Bernard D. Levinson, Atty., Federal Security Agency, both of Washington, D. C., for appellee.

Before STEPHENS, HEALY, and ORR, Circuit Judges.


PER CURIAM.

The judgment of conviction is affirmed on the authority of United States v. Sullivan...
